1. 5273 BARHAM DERRINGSTONE STREET (north side)
Cornerways TR 2049 25/41
II GV
2. C18, possibly on earlier core. Two storeys in painted brick with hipped tile roof. Two windows, wood oases, above two with segmental beads, hung sashes. Modern porch. Sun fire plaque.
